🚗 No Special Licence Required – Just Hook and Go
One of the best-kept secrets of small trailer ownership in South Africa is that you don’t need a special driving licence to tow one — as long as it meets a few basic requirements.
Under current South African legislation, if you hold a standard Code B (EB) licence — which most regular drivers have,
you can legally tow a trailer with a GVM (Gross Vehicle Mass) of up to 750kg. That covers most small luggage trailers used by families for everyday travel. This makes it one of the most accessible and affordable travel upgrades you can make.
💼 More Space, Less Stress
Small trailers are absolute space savers. Instead of playing Tetris with your family’s bags, beach umbrellas, sports gear, and braai essentials, a trailer gives you breathing room, literally.
More comfort for passengers – no bags on laps!
Easy access to snacks and entertainment while driving.
Better weight distribution= safer driving and improved fuel efficiency.

✅ Before You Tow: A Quick Checklist
1. Trailer must be under 750kg GVM (for licence compliance).
2. Check tyres, lights, and plugs before every trip.
3. Ensure your number plate and indicators are visible and working.
4. Always carry a spare wheel.
